Key Features of Robotic Hoover and Mop Systems
Autonomous Navigation
- Laser Mapping: Many high-end designs use laser navigation to create a comprehensive map of the home environment. This permits the robot to plan its cleaning route efficiently and avoid challenges.
- Vision Sensors: Some models are geared up with cams and vision sensors to find and browse around challenges, making sure that they do not get stuck or damage furnishings.
- Edge Detection: To prevent falls, these robots utilize edge detection sensors that stop them from cleaning near stairs or other drop-offs.
Cleaning Capabilities
- HEPA Filters: High-efficiency particle air (HEPA) filters capture fine dust and allergens, making these devices ideal for homes with pets or allergic reaction patients.
- Multiple Cleaning Modes: Most robotic hoovers and mops use various cleaning modes, such as area cleaning, edge cleaning, and deep cleaning, to resolve various cleaning needs.
- Mop and Vacuum Combination: Some models integrate vacuuming and mopping in one gadget, saving effort and time by carrying out both jobs simultaneously.

How Robotic Hoover and Mop Systems Work
Mapping and Navigation
- Initial Mapping: Upon setup, the robot develops a map of the home using its sensors. best robot hoovers is then kept in its memory for future referral.
- Path Planning: Using the map, the robot prepares its cleaning path, ensuring it covers all locations effectively.
- Obstacle Avoidance: Advanced sensors and algorithms help the robot find and prevent challenges, avoiding damage to furniture and itself.
Cleaning Process
- Vacuuming: The robot uses a mix of brushes and suction to remove dust, dirt, and debris from floors and carpets.
- Mopping: For difficult surfaces, the robot gives water and cleaning option, then utilizes a microfiber pad to mop the floor.
- Self-Cleaning: Some models feature self-cleaning brushes and filters, lowering the need for manual maintenance.

Regularly Asked Questions (FAQs)
Q: Are robotic hoovers and mops ideal for pet owners?
- A: Yes, numerous models are specifically developed with family pets in mind. They include powerful suction, HEPA filters to capture pet hair and allergens, and long lasting brushes that can manage pet messes.
Q: Can these robots tidy stairs?
- A: Most robotic hoovers and mops are not designed to clean stairs due to the risk of damage. However, some models have edge detection sensors that prevent them from falling off stairs.
Q: How often do I require to clean the robot's filter and brushes?
- A: It is recommended to clean the filter and brushes after each usage, especially if there is a great deal of pet hair or debris. This makes sure optimum efficiency and longevity of the gadget.
Q: Can I control the robot from my smart device?
- A: Yes, lots of models include dedicated mobile apps that allow users to manage the robot, schedule cleaning sessions, and monitor its status from anywhere.
Q: How do I set up a robotic hoover or mop?
- A: Setup normally involves charging the robot, downloading the mobile app, and developing a map of the home environment. Some designs likewise require Wi-Fi connection for innovative functions.
